Titus Study Questions

  1. How does one become a servant of God? (1:1)


  1. What did God promise before the world began? (1:2)


  1. For what reason was Titus left in Crete? (1:5)


  1. What type of leadership did the churches of Crete lack? (1:5)


  1. Why are false teachers so busy spreading falsehoods? (1:11)


  1. How are Christians to respond to false teachers? (1:13)


  1. The Jewish false teachers substitute what for the commandments of God? (1:14)


  1. What do false teachers profess about salvation? (1:16)


  1. How do they, in reality, deny God? (1:16)


  1. What was to characterize the preaching of Titus? (2:1)


  1. In what way could Titus make his teaching more effective? (2:7)


  1. How is the servant to act toward his master? (2:9)


  1. Why should the servant be obedient to his master? (2:10)


  1. List the qualities that should be found in those who have received Christ as personal savior. (2:12)


  1. For what great event does the Christian now look? (2:13)


  1. Why did Jesus come into the world? (2:14)


  1. What is to be characteristic of the Christian speech? (3:2)


  1. How is our conduct to match our speech? (3:2)


  1. What type of conduct characterized us before we were saved? (3:3)


  1. Who changed our attitudes and conduct? (3:4)


  1. What relationship do our good works have to our salvation? (3:5)


  1. Which attribute of God is directly related to our salvation? (3:5)


  1. How are those who believe in God supposed to demonstrate their faith? (3:8)


  1. What type of conversation is to be avoided as unprofitable? (3:9)


  1. How should a proven heretic be handled? (3:10)
